La Terrazza at Hotel Continentale view of Arno

*Location: Vicolo dell’Oro, 6r*

Imagine standing atop a medieval tower, a cocktail in hand, as the Florentine skyline stretches before you. La Terrazza at Hotel Continentale is exactly that - a chic and intimate setting where the Arno River and the city's landmarks meld into a stunning panorama. As the sun sets, casting golden hues over the city, enjoy their selection of fine wines and artisanal cocktails. It's a scene that encapsulates the essence of Florence.

*Location: Via del Proconsolo, 3*

Few places bring you closer to the architectural marvel of the Duomo than Divina Terrazza. It's a rooftop that offers an intimate connection with Florence's history, as the sun sets behind the cathedral, bathing it in a warm, ethereal glow. The bar has a relaxed and friendly atmosphere, making it ideal for unwinding after a day of exploration. Their selection of classic Italian aperitifs and local wines perfectly complements the view.



Empireo - Plaza Hotel Lucchesi rooftop bar view

*Location: Lungarno della Zecca Vecchia, 38*

At Empireo, you're not just observing the skyline; you're a part of it. This rooftop bar, with its charming poolside setting, offers a tranquil escape from the city's hustle. As the sun dips below the horizon, the pool reflects a canvas of twilight hues, creating a mesmerizing atmosphere. The cocktail menu here is as imaginative as the view, with mixologists crafting drinks that are both a visual and sensory delight.




Sky Lounge Bar - Hotel Baglioni  skyline view

Courtesy Hotel Baglioni

*Location: Piazza dell'Unità Italiana, 6*

The Sky Lounge Bar is a treasure trove for those seeking a quieter, more reflective sunset experience. It provides a panoramic view of Florence's historic center, away from the buzz of the city streets. The lounge's elegant yet cozy atmosphere makes it a perfect spot for those evenings when you want to enjoy the beauty of Florence in peace. Their wine selection, focusing on Tuscan specialties, is the ideal accompaniment to the stunning backdrop.



Angel Roofbar & Dining - Hotel Calimala

*Location: Via Calimala, 2*

Angel Roofbar & Dining offers a youthful and vibrant ambiance, where the energy of the city seems to converge. With a view that encompasses the historic center and the surrounding hills, this rooftop bar is a feast for the eyes. Their menu, a blend of traditional Italian flavors and modern culinary techniques, is as impressive as their assortment of cocktails and wines. It's a place where the pulse of modern Florence can be felt, all while being surrounded by centuries of history.
